The Fender Paramount PS - 220E is a remarkable electro - acoustic parlour guitar that blends modern craftsmanship with vintage charm. You can choose between a solid spruce or solid mahogany top, paired with solid mahogany back and sides. Its offset X - bracing pattern has been precisely refined to enhance resonance and tone. The Fender and Fishman® - designed pickup amplifies the tight and clear tone of the newly designed parlour body, and the soundhole - mounted controls keep that classic look. A body - sensing pickup under the top enhances the soundboard's vibrations and can be mixed with the undersaddle S - Core pickup. The guitar features snowflake - shaped Pearloid fingerboard inlays, feathered purfling, a rosette, a backstrip, and a Black or Tiger Stripe pickguard. It also comes with an ovangkol bridge, a 14 - fret fingerboard, a slim - taper mahogany neck, a bone nut and saddle, and a deluxe hardshell case. Specifications include a parlor body shape, satin urethane finish, 'C' shape neck profile, 15.75' (400 mm) fretboard radius, 25.3' (643 mm) scale length, 20 frets, Fender®/Fishman® Presys VT Plus Soundhole Pickup System, 1 - Ply Tiger Striped pickguard, Fender® Dura - Tone® 880L Coated 80/20 strings (.012 -.052 Gauges), open - back tuners, nickel hardware finish, and a deluxe black hardshell case with a black interior.
